Hi Dalia — welcome aboard. Last night we cut over rate limiting on the Ostrell internal gateway to the new token-bucket engine. Legacy per-IP counters are disabled; quotas now apply per service identity. Please review carefully before touching routing rules. The gateway is presently running with these configuration values.

service settings:
quenath:
  log_level: debug
  metrics_host: metrics.quenath.tolvaqlabs.internal
  pin: 5167
  pool_size: 8

Handover — Seatline renderer (Gildhall Theatre project)

For future maintainers: the seat-map renderer draws the Orrenmoor auditorium from the venue JSON in the Stagecraft repo. Known quirks: balcony rows render offset by one seat when the aisle flag is missing, and zoom below 40% drops accessibility markers. Both have open tickets. Regenerating the venue layout requires the layout-signing tool, which pulls its key from the sealed maintainer vault. Unlocking that vault needs the recovery passphrase, recorded immediately below for continuity.

strongbox words: druath-quenael

## FAQ: Canary Gating Rules

**Q: When does a canary auto-halt?**

Flightcheck halts promotion if error rate exceeds 0.5% over 10 minutes or p99 latency doubles against baseline. Manual overrides require two approvals in Gatehouse. Rollbacks are automatic below 25% traffic. Gating thresholds are per-service; see the Flightcheck config. For exceptions, contact the deploy platform team.

escalation mailbox, yahif-kahop: norax.aldion.quenath@ordinhq.example

## Timeline — 01:47 UTC

The nightly reindex on the Saltmarsh cluster started with stale credentials after the Veilwright rotation job completed early. The indexer fell back to a cached token and proceeded with read-only scope, producing a partial index that shipped to production at 02:30. No unauthorized access occurred; the failure was availability-only. Rollback to the prior index finished at 03:05. For audit purposes, the build that produced the partial index is recorded below.

build token for fawef-tawip: htk14_e61e571215dd6c

☐ Vendored fonts check (Glyphden bundle): Confirm each third-party font file in the vendored set matches the notarized checksum sheet, that license texts are included verbatim, and that no font was fetched at build time. Two witnesses must initial the sheet. The sealed verification volume opens with the recovery passphrase below.

recovery phrase for yajof-bagap: oliwyn-ulaael